选中要插入链接的第一个工作表标签 按住SHIFT键的同时 点击最后一个工作表的标签 在某一单元格内输入 =HYPERLINK("#目录!A1","目录!A1") 回车 所有的工作表就都加入了返回目录的链接。
工作中面对大批量的excel表格,想要在众多表中找到需要的表,初学者通常是一个个点选,几张表还好,若是几十张那真是累死了,下面学习下excel大神是怎么操作的,让小白分分钟成为“超链接目录”大神。
材料/工具
excel ,电脑
1.宏3.0取出各工作表的名称,方法: ctrl+f3出现自定义名称对话框,取名为X,引用位置栏输入: =MID(GET.WORKBOOK(1),FIND("]",GET.WORKBOOK(1))+1,100) 确定 2.HYPERLINK函数批量插入连接,方法: 插入目录表格(一般为第一个sheet) 在A2单元
方法
绝招一:手工添加超链接目录
excel中如何批量添加超链接第一张sheet表是所有老师的名字,一个老师占一行,后面有几百张sheet表,分别对应老师名字把超链接粘上,有没有批量添加的方法,谢谢各位高手~=HYPERLINK("#"&A2&"."&B2&"!A1",B2)或=HYPERLINK("#"&A2&"."&B2&"!A1","★
选中单元格——右键单击超链接(或Ctrl+K)——插入形状——编辑文字——插入超链接
选择全部文档,同时按住shift和鼠标右键,会出现“复制为路径”的选项,这是win8、win10自带的功能。 粘贴到Excel中,如图所示 复制路径名那一列到文件名那列,用“替换”功能,将“F:Word版本”前面的路径替换为空,就可以得到一系列文件名称。 在
绝招二:通过Excel自带的“检查功能”制作目录
1、打开要超链接的文件,然后选中所有文档,点击工具栏中的复制路径。 2、复制路径后,打开Excel粘贴路径。 3、粘贴路径后,把要添加超链接的文字列在旁边,然后输入公式=hyperlink(A1,B1)。 4、回车就可以给这个文字添加超链接。 5、下拉复
Step1:输入公式
1、首先,打开需要编辑的Excel表格,找到一个有链接的Excel,点击进入,进入后点击没有超链接的按键,会发现无法跳转网页。 2、单个变超链接的方法:鼠标左键双击超链接,然后按下“enter”按键。 3、但是当链接比较多的时候,这个按这个方法就有
全选所有要添加到目录中的表(按住Shift全选)——在表格第一列前添加空白列——在任意单元格中输入公式“=xfd1”
EXCEL表做目录做批量超连接步骤如下: 1、把光标放在第一个工作表希望插入目录的地方; 2、键入Alt+F11打开VBA编辑器,然后选择菜单“插入 - 模块”; 3、在代码编辑区粘贴如下代码: Option Explicit Sub AutoGenerateHyperlinks() Dim nIndex As
Step2:自动生成“超链接列表”
B1单元格输入公式 =HYPERLINK("E:temp"&A1) 公式往下拉即可
文件——信息——检查工作簿——检查兼容性——弹出“兼容性检查器“窗口——单击”复制到新表”——生成 “兼容性报表”
1、首先双击打开需要编辑的Excel表格,在需要添加添加文件名对应文件的超链接单元格中,点击键入“=HYPERLINK(B2,A2)”; 2、接下来按下enter键,就可以看到对应文件的超链接了。 3、接下来鼠标左键双击单元格的右下角,进行对下方单元格快速填充
Step3:制作“超链接目录表”
文件内批量连接很简单的不用上图,把下面的公式粘贴到sheet1表单A1和B1单元格里,点一下B1看看效果吧。 A1=Sheet2!A1 B1=HYPERLINK("#"&A1,Sheet2!A1) 批量操作把A1B1一起拖拽就OK了。 逗号前边的意思是连接到A1单元格指向的位置,#是当前文件的
拆入工作表并命名“目录“——将”兼容性报表“中带超链接的内容复制到工作表“目录”中——替换(Ctrl+H)掉“‘!C2”
用excel的超链接函数(HYPERLINK)可以实现。【暂时假设你的那个文件夹是D盘的“word大全”,路径名是“d:word大全”】(1)提取word文档的路径名。操作如下:开始——运行,输入“cmd”,回车,打开命令提示符窗口输入“dir d:word大全 /a/s/b >d:1.tx
Step4:快速返回“目录表”
1、把要复制的文件都放一个文件夹中,然后打开文件夹保存路径,复制路径。 2、复制路径后,打开浏览器,把路径粘贴到地址栏中。 3、然后按回车就可以查找到文件路径。 4、Ctrl+A全选后Ctrl+C复制。 5、打开Excel表格粘贴即可。
全选所有表——在第一列任意单元格中输入公式 =HYPERLINK("#目录!A1","返回目录")
这样就能得到批量生成超链接了,我这是分步写的。如果你用的熟练,可以把公式嵌套写在一个单元格中。希望对你有帮助。
绝招三:宏表函数制作目录=HYPERLINK( )
方法/步骤 1 打开excel文档,创建若干个sheet页,例如sheet1,a1,a2,a3等 2 点击菜单中的开发工具菜单,点击查看代码按钮 3 如果找不到开发工具菜单,请点击文件->选项->自定义功能区->主选项卡中,选中开发工具复选框 4 录入以下下代码。目的是用
Step1:定义名称
这个是需要宏的,因为是多目标,而且是无规律的。公式没办法胜任。代码如下 Private Sub updateit_Click() On Error Resume Next Dim shtExcel As Object Dim fs, f, f1, s, sf, m m = 4 Set fds = CreateObject("Scripting.FileSystemObject")
公式——定义名称 ——在名称中输入目录name,引用位置输入公式
Excel可以按照如下步骤批量取消超链接: ①单击菜单栏中的“工具”按钮,选择“宏”-->宏; ②在弹出的“宏”窗口中的“宏名”中输入“批量取消超链接”再单击“创建”按钮; ③此时会进入Excel模块界面中: 1、在“Sub 批量取消超链接()”与“End Sub”之间输入代码
=MID(GET.WORKBOOK(1),FIND("]",GET.WORKBOOK(1))+1,99)&T(NOW())
复制下面的公式至各工作表中需要显示超链接的空白单元格中,如:A1 =HYPERLINK("#sheet1!A1","返回目录")
Step2:生成超链接目录
如果有Excel中既提供有网站名称,也提供有网址,如何快速的、批量的创建超级链接呢?
全选所有表,在表格第一列前添加空白列,任意单元格中输入公式,并向下复制公式=IFERROR(HYPERLINK("#"&INDEX(目录name,ROW(A1))&"!A1",INDEX(目录name,ROW(A1))),"")
在B2输入=HYPERLINK("#"&A2&"!B1",A2),公式下拉! 直接链接到每个表的B1单元格!
Step3:美化表格
如果有Excel中既提供有网站名称,也提供有网址,如何快速的、批量的创建超级链接呢?
全选所有表——选中目录列——美化表格
先把第一行双击一下激活 然后选中第一行下拉把结尾的网址 在十字光标中选择仅填充格式! 这样所有的网址都成了链接!
扩展阅读,以下内容您可能还感兴趣。
如何在EXCEL中批量处理带有超链接的数据
打开表1,点击编辑——移动和复制工作表——建立副本前打勾后确定,新增了表1(2).
打开表1(2),删除不需要的内容,保留超链接,将表2的资料复制到表1(2),
表1(2)是不是你需要的格式?试一试吧,祝你成功。本回答被提问者采纳
在excel里批量添加文件名对应文件的超链接?
1、首先双击打开需要编辑的Excel表格,在需要添加添加文件名对应文件的超链接单元格中,点击键入“=HYPERLINK(B2,A2)”;
2、接下来按下enter键,就可以看到对应文件的超链接了。
3、接下来鼠标左键双击单元格的右下角,进行对下方单元格快速填充。
4、接下来需要点击剪贴板后面的小箭头。
5、接下来就是要将C列带公式的单元格进行复制,
6、将光标指到D2单元格,再点击剪切板刚才复制的内容,如图
7、接下来删除多余的单元格就完成了。
excel做批量超链接
1、按Alt+F11,打开VBA编辑器。
2、双击“工程”窗口中的工作表名称,在右侧的代码窗口中输入:
Sub Remove_Hyperlinks()
Cells.Hyperlinks.Delete
End Sub
3、将光标定位到语句中,单击“运行子过程”-“用户窗体”按钮,可以快速取消Excel表格中所有超链接了。
excel的超链接怎么用?批量设置,数据有点多~谢谢
文件内批量连接很简单的不用上图,把下面的公式粘贴到sheet1表单A1和B1单元格里,点一下B1看看效果吧。
A1=Sheet2!A1
B1=HYPERLINK("#"&A1,Sheet2!A1)
批量操作把A1B1一起拖拽就OK了。
逗号前边的意思是连接到A1单元格指向的位置,#是当前文件的意思,想连接到其他位置直接改A1的内容即可。
逗号后面的意思是显示Sheet2!A1单元格的值,如果设置成其他文本随意,空着也行。
进阶提示:时间太晚了我就不搞那么复杂了,我明白你要的是什么,我目前没空给你弄,就给点提示自己看吧。
要是你想完成对sheet2的关键词查询,首先要保证sheet1中的词在sheet2中有唯一存在。
然后用vlookup函数结合行号查询和连接。。。。。。比较麻烦,但用好了会超级方便的。追问A1B1那里不明白具体操作,显示的是“引用无效”
我想学的就是vlookup函数 ^_^追答那你就直接在sheet1里任意单元格里粘贴【=HYPERLINK("#Sheet2!A1",Sheet2!A1)】,然后点一下看看反应吧,我在EXCEL2003.和2007里都试过了。
注:复制粘贴【】中的内容。
VLOOKUP函数一层纸,在网上直接查个例子研究透了就会了,今天我没空教你了。
对了,补充一句,呵呵,你给的分数太少了,另外貌似你问题里主要问的是如何批量设置链接的。好梦哦,俺得睡觉去了。86
excel批量添加超链接到word文档
用excel的超链接函数(HYPERLINK)可以实现。【暂时假设你的那个文件夹是D盘的“word大全”,路径名是“d:word大全”】
(1)提取word文档的路径名。操作如下:
开始——运行,输入“cmd”,回车,打开命令提示符窗口
输入“dir d:word大全 /a/s/b >d:1.txt”,回车【注意:这一串命令里边有3个空格】
这样就会在D盘的根目录下找到一个“1.txt”的文件,双击打开,就会看见“word大全”这个文件夹里的所有文件的路径名。全选,复制。
(2)制作超链接。打开excel,单击A1单元格,粘贴。单击B1单元格,插入——函数——HYPERLINK
光标定位在第一个框内,然后点击A1,再回到函数窗口,点击“确定”。这样就完成了第一个文件的超链接,点击一下就可以打开该路径名的word文档了。
左键点击B1单元格2~3秒钟,然后 移动光标到该单元格的右下角,当鼠标变形成一个细黑的加号+时,按住左键不妨,往下拖动,A1~An的超链接也就做好了。
以上就基本上满足你的要求了,但还有可以改进的地方,比如可以把超链接显示为文件名,比如点击超链接不出现多余的提示,如果有需求,再追问吧。